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will carefully assess the affected area to find out the extent of the damage and develop a plan to extract the water and dry the space. We’ll identify the source of the water and recommend repairs to prevent future issues.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ment, including truck-mounted pumps, to extract the water from behind your walls. Our goal is to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age and promote drying.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use dehumidifiers and fans to dry the affected area. This step is crucial to preventing m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Our team will work with you to repair any damage to your property,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also recommend any necessary repairs to prevent future issues.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the affected area is completely dry and free from any remaining water or moisture. We’ll also clean up any debris or equipment used during the process.

Warning Signs You Need Behind Wall Water Extraction
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ore these warning signs, which can show water behind your walls: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show mold growth, which can be a sign of water behind your walls. Don’t ignore these odors, as they can spread and cause further damage.
Warping Floors or Water Stains on Walls
Warped floors or water stains on walls can be a sign of water accumulation behind your walls.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ains or Discoloration on Ceilings
Water stains or discoloration on ceilings can show water behind your walls. Don’t wait until it’s too late; address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water behind your walls.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age and promote a healthy environment.
Unpleasant Smells or Moisture in Attics or Basements
Unpleasant smells or moisture in attics or basements can show water behind your walls.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can spread and cause further damage.
Cracks in Walls or Ceilings
Cracks in walls or ceilings can be a sign of water behind your walls.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age and promote a safe environment.
Behind Wall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ak behind a single wall | Yes | No | You can likely fix this issue yourself with some basic plumbing skills and DIY equipment. |
| Water accumulation behind multiple walls | No | Yes | This issue needs specialized equipment and expertise to extract the water and prevent further damage. |
| Structural damage to walls or floors | No | Yes | This issue needs professional expertise to assess and repair any structural damage. |
| Mold growth or musty odors | No | Yes | Mold growth can spread quickly and cause serious health issues; a professional should handle this issue. |
| Water damage in a rental property | No | Yes | As a landlord, you may have a responsibility to report and fix water damage in rental properties; a professional can help with this process. |
| Water damage in a historic home | No | Yes | Historic homes often have unique features and requirements; a professional should handle water damage in these properties to ensure preservation and safety. |
